Meaning ❉ Indigenous Drying Methods gently guide textured hair towards a balanced dry state, honoring its natural curl patterns and delicate structure without heat. This approach deepens our comprehension of hair’s intrinsic hydro-equilibrium and its individual needs, moving beyond harsh heat. For Black and mixed-race hair, these ancestral techniques offer a path to understanding hair’s unique characteristics, promoting sustained health. When incorporated into a care system, these methods provide a consistent, low-manipulation approach, simplifying daily routines for enduring well-being. Practical application involves carefully preparing hair into protective configurations like twists or braids, or utilizing soft, absorbent materials such as cotton or silk to preserve definition and reduce friction, thereby supporting hair’s structural integrity. This gentle drying philosophy aligns with a deep respect for hair’s natural inclinations, ensuring its comfort and longevity.
